Understanding Gas Price Factors: Location Matters

When it comes to finding the best gas prices, understanding what influences them is key. One of the primary factors, as simple as it sounds, is your location. Prices can vary significantly from one area to another due to a mix of reasons – local market demand, competition among stations, and even regional economic conditions. For instance, urban areas with higher populations often experience higher gas prices compared to suburban or rural regions.
